🔋 LM317 Adjustable Positive Voltage Regulator – TO-220
The LM317 is a versatile, adjustable positive linear voltage regulator capable of delivering 1.25V to 37V output with up to 1.5A current. Ideal for custom power supplies, battery chargers, and DIY electronics projects, the LM317 offers excellent load and line regulation, thermal protection, and current limiting.

📌 Basic Application Circuit
To adjust output voltage:
VOUT=1.25V×(1+R2R1)+IADJ×R2V_{OUT} = 1.25V \times \left(1 + \frac{R2}{R1}\right) + I_{ADJ} \times R2VOUT=1.25V×(1+R1R2)+IADJ×R2
Typical resistor values:
R1 = 240Ω
R2 = 2KΩ for 12V output
